Wilmington is the largest city on the North Carolina coast and the seat of New Hanover County. DWI enforcement is active throughout Wilmington, especially along Market Street, College Road, and the areas near Wrightsville Beach. NC requires SR22 filing for 3 years after a DWI conviction.
Wave Transit provides some local bus service, but most New Hanover County residents depend on personal vehicles. Tourism traffic and seasonal events contribute to elevated DWI enforcement activity, particularly in the summer months.
Filing in Wilmington: NCDMV requires SR22 filing before reinstatement. The 3-year requirement runs from the date of reinstatement.
